For sometime, I've been putting off buying new running shoes. Well, you've seen the pictures of my old ones. So, it was time to invest in the best piece of equipment a runner can have.

I didn't want to go to just any sporting good store, instead I went to Ft. Worth Running Company. The owner assisted me and asked me to run a short distance on the store's treadmill. The treadmill recorded my feet as I ran. After a few seconds of that I jumped off the treadmill and the guy showed me the recorded footage. Based on the recording he recommended several shoes. Typically, I'm more partial to the Nike brand, but this time I pushed all brands aside and focused on comfort, stability, and control. In the end, it came down to Saucony and Brooks. I chose Brooks. My first run with these bad boys will be tomorrow morning during my 2nd 5K race.
